They won't do it. Ever.

 

I've had a situation where the advice directly from a supervisor and "listing specialist" to set ~50% of our items as "MPN Does Not Apply". 

 

Weeks later they ended up getting every single listing taken down, losing the sales history for all of them.

 

After they were taken down, we got an email that "1 month from now listings with MPN Does not apply will be taken down". It had ALREADY STARTED before they gave notice that it's supposed to begin 1 month later...?

 

Then I checked email and at the beginning of the year they said MPN enforcement would NOT begin until at least 1 year later. Yet they began it 6 months later.

 

Then I was told by CSR's who looked in to our issues, that the date that all those listings were taken down, is where our impressions decrease started, and it had caused PERMANENT damage because they never fully recovered since then.

 

So even with this situation, they would NOT compensate us. Even though THEIR advice led to the losses. Even though THEIR system took down listings a month before it was supposed to. Even though THEIR PUBLIC ANNOUNCEMENTS claimed it wouldn't be starting for another year. 

 

They admitted to causing permanent damage to our account. They don't care, sadly.
